Web3 gaming spent 2021-2022 confusing 'tokens in a mediocre game' with 'a sustainable game economy'. The post-mortem is brutal and instructive. This cluster covers what the industry learned, what is being rebuilt, and where the line is between gaming with on-chain assets and gambling dressed as a game. Dadacoin is the future payment token of the Zentrix AI gaming platform, so the panda has direct skin in this cluster — disclosed here, not in every article.

Coverage focuses on the design questions that actually determine whether a game survives its first six months: does the token economy reward play or reward churn? Does the chain disappear into the UX or is it a friction layer the user fights? Are the assets composable beyond the source game, or is the 'open economy' marketing copy? We benchmark against the few titles that have lasted (Pixels, Off The Grid, Shrapnel, Illuvium-adjacent experiments) rather than the long roster of post-launch failures.
